Output c187fa87305a414151bbb74cde95bdb51ecbdf12caaf46d7a8aacdf89811eb3c:50

value
13393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59e42463054fb0650da95098ccb2035d1ecc18a2 OP_EQUAL
address
39tKND9F1Rj6ZvbvPK5gEFHvi8EcmcXXbQ
transaction
c187fa87305a414151bbb74cde95bdb51ecbdf12caaf46d7a8aacdf89811eb3c
confirmations
206463
spent
true